Output 2323075610af6e7ead5137f5dff332a2ec8718e73a2aa7a771311d6d5ed1adcf:0

value
44298747
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d034c713fa7c9959178d0d9cea2ea7f82bd3429a OP_EQUAL
address
MSt41PMXJUoor2u6dU5AEocUxxJ4abpRxm
transaction
2323075610af6e7ead5137f5dff332a2ec8718e73a2aa7a771311d6d5ed1adcf
spent
true